TERMS OF GROWTH

ClimateCucumbers on a variety of climate adaptation is quite high, but the dry climate optimum growth. Getting enough sunlight, temperature (21.1 to 26.7) ° C and not much rain. The optimum height of 1000-1200 meters above sea level.
Growing media

Loose soil, many containing humus, better water management, soil easily absorb water, soil pH 6-7.

Pests and Diseases

Pest

a. Oteng-Mite oteng or Kuya (Aulocophora similis Oliver)
Measuring 1 cm leaf beetle with yellow wings plain. Symptoms: leaf damage and consuming meat that leaves a hole; in severe attacks, leaves the living bone. Control: BVR or PESTONA.

b.
Land caterpillar (Agrotis ipsilon)
This caterpillar is black and mainly attack young plants. Symptoms: Stem plants roots cut around the neck.

Disease
a. Late blight (Downy mildew)
Cause: Pseudoperonospora cubensis Berk et Curt. Infects the skin leaves at high humidity, temperature 16-22 ° C and dewy or foggy. Symptoms: mottled yellow and moldy leaves, the leaves will turn brown and rot. Control: Providing Natural GLIO before planting.
b. Flour diseases (Powdery mildew)
Cause: Erysiphe cichoracearum. Thrive if the soil is dry in the dry season with high kelemaban. Symptoms: young leaves and stems surface covered with white flour, then turn yellow and dry up. Control: Providing Natural GLIO before planting.
c. Antraknose
Cause: The fungus Colletotrichum lagenarium Pass. Symptoms: brown spots on the leaves. Flecks of slightly rounded or angled-corner and cause leaves to die; spotting symptoms may extend into the trunk, stems and fruit. When humid air, amid patches formed pink spore masses. Control: Providing Natural GLIO before planting.

harvest

Characteristics and Harvest
Local young cucumber for veggies, pickles or pickled generally quoted 2-3 months after planting, hybrid cucumbers harvested 42 days after planting cucumbers harvested when ripe Suri.
How to Harvest
Fruit harvested in the morning before 9:00 by cutting the fruit stalk with a sharp knife.
Harvest period
Cucumber vegetable harvested 5-10 days depending on the variety and size / age of the desired fruit.
